Key Responsibilities:

  • Strategic Planning: Develop and implement effective planning strategies for a range of urban and rural projects. Work closely with design teams, architects, and other professionals to bring projects from concept to approval.
  • Planning Applications: Prepare, coordinate, and submit detailed planning applications, ensuring compliance with local and national policies.
  • Policy Advice: Provide expert guidance to internal and external stakeholders on planning policies, keeping abreast of regulatory changes and government legislation.
  • Appeals Management: Handle planning appeals from start to finish, including preparing statements, representing the company, and liaising with legal advisors when needed.
  • Stakeholder Engagement: Liaise effectively with local planning authorities, statutory consultees, and community stakeholders to ensure smooth project progression.
  • Representation: Act as our planning lead at planning committee meetings and public consultations, advocating confidently for proposals.

About You:

  • A degree in Town Planning or a related field.
  • Minimum 3 years experience in a similar planning role.
  • Proven experience with residential planning applications, from small-scale developments to larger schemes.
  • Strong understanding of UK planning legislation and policy frameworks.
  • Excellent communication and negotiation skills.
  • Confident representing clients or projects in formal and public settings.
  • RTPI membership or working towards it (desirable).
